Hey 👋🏼 I’m Adam, Lead Integrations Engineer at Pinpoint

We’re a high-growth HR tech company building software that helps in-house recruitment teams attract, hire, and onboard the right talent. Today, we have a strong foundation in place, with a mature product, rapid growth, strong product–market fit, and happy customers.

Integrations sit at the heart of Pinpoint’s product and commercial strategy. Our customers expect Pinpoint to fit seamlessly into their existing HR and hiring stack, and today our integrations marketplace includes ~70 built-in integrations alongside a public API that customers and partners actively build on.

As we work with larger, more complex organisations, the quality, reliability, and clarity of our integrations matter more than ever. To support that work, we’re hiring an Integrations Engineer to join our team of four to design, build, and maintain integrations between Pinpoint and third-party systems.

This person will own integrations end-to-end and work closely with Sales and Customer Success to unblock deals, support customers, and keep integrations running as external systems evolve.

The fine print (but a bit more exciting):
• This is a remote-first role based in the UK or Poland, with occasional in-person team meetups. Our HQ is in Jersey (UK), and our ~90-person team is spread across the UK, US, and EU.
• This is a backend- and integration-first role. It’s not about UI features or greenfield architecture but about making systems talk to each other reliably, clearly, and at scale.
• Our product is deep, flexible, and genuinely complex. Integrations aren’t plug-and-play and often involve legacy systems as well as modern APIs.
• This work will involve interacting with customers regularly: joining calls, clarifying requirements, troubleshooting integrations, and working directly with vendors and partners to get things live and keep them running.

Responsibilities:
• Design, build, and maintain integrations with third-party systems using REST, GraphQL, and legacy APIs (SOAP, XML, older authentication patterns)
• Build and ship integrations using our internal Ruby-based integration plugin framework
• Own integrations end-to-end: requirements gathering, technical design, development, testing, validation, release, and ongoing maintenance
• Act as a technical partner to Sales and Customer Success, supporting deal scoping, answering integration questions, and documenting expected behaviour
• Pull data from external systems and push it back into Pinpoint, ensuring accuracy, reliability, and performance
• Maintain existing integrations as APIs evolve, versions change, or edge cases emerge
• Collaborate with Product and Engineering to identify repeatable patterns and reduce bespoke work over time
• Write clear, practical documentation for internal teams, partners, and customers

What does success look like?

First 30 days: Shipping a first production integration and becoming comfortable with our plugin framework, API patterns, and integration workflows

First 60 days: Delivering multiple integrations, including at least one involving legacy or poorly documented third-party APIs, and actively supporting Sales and Customer Success with integration questions

First 90 days: Independently owning integrations end-to-end, contributing feedback to improve tooling or documentation, and maintaining a steady delivery cadence of ~2 integrations per month

Requirements:
• 2+ years’ experience building and maintaining integrations in a B2B SaaS environment
• 3+ years of production experience working in a Ruby on Rails codebase
• A backend-first focus, with at least 1+ year of hands-on React experience to support integration-related UI, authentication flows, or debugging when needed (this is a requirement)
• Strong hands-on experience with external APIs, including REST, GraphQL, and real exposure to SOAP or other legacy APIs (this is a real requirement)
• Experience owning integrations through their full lifecycle: scoping, data mapping, authentication, testing, release, and maintenance
• Comfort working with messy realities: inconsistent documentation, unexpected behaviour, edge cases, and unresponsive vendors
• A testing and resilience mindset—you can explain how you test integrations, use sandboxes or mocks, and handle failures over time
• Confidence working cross-functionally, particularly with Sales and Customer Success
• Strong written communication skills and a documentation-first approach
• Comfort working independently, managing priorities, and taking ownership without needing constant direction

FAQ’s

How do you decide what integrations to build?
We prioritize integrations from two main sources:
• Existing and prospective customers: We're often asked to connect with their existing tools, usually HRIS, payroll, or background-checking systems. These requests are prioritized based on customer impact, technical feasibility, and the effort required.
• Partnerships: Some integrations are driven by strategic partnerships or great products we want to offer to our customer base.

How is the current API built?
You can explore our API documentation here. It’s organized around REST and follows the JSON:API specification. Beyond the API, we also offer webhooks that clients can configure to trigger on key events. These webhooks are an area we’re actively improving to create an even better developer experience and more self-serve integrations.

What’s your tech stack?
• Backend: Ruby on Rails monolith (v6.0.6)
• Frontend: React (via react_on_rails)
• APIs: Built using Graphiti following the JSON:API spec
